Crystal River is home to several hundred manatees. Manatees can’t survive for lengthy periods of time in the cold Gulf of Mexico waters when the temperature drops below 68 degrees. During the winter months the manatees take refuge in the warmer waters of Kings Bay, the headwaters of the Crystal River. Crystal River is a small city that surrounds the Kings Bay. Kings Bay contains several springs producing millions of gallons of fresh water that keeps parts of the bay at 72 degrees Fahrenheit, year-round. The best place in the United States to view and even swim with manatees is in Crystal River during the winter months. February and March are the best and busiest months of the year for manatee tours.
